Bad weather in Manchester pushed the first semifinal of the World Cup between India and New Zealand at the Old Trafford to the reserve day on Tuesday with the Kiwi scoreboard reading 211/5 after 46.1 overs, when rain stopped play. New Zealand will resume their innings on Wednesday on the same score with 23 balls of their innings still remaining.
Ross Taylor was unbeaten on 67 off 85 balls when the umpires decided the players needed to head back to the pavilion. Despite half-centuries from Taylor and skipper Kane Williamson (67 off 95 balls), the Black Caps could not force the pace against tournament's best bowling attack. By the time when the covers were off at 10pm IST, the outfield had too much water and there was no way match could have started.
